    What is a Realistic Electric Fireplace with Mantel?

    Realistic electric fireplaces with mantels are designed to duplicate the aesthetic of standard wood or gas-burning fireplaces. They frequently feature:

    • LED Flame Technology: Mimicking the flickering flames and radiant coal of genuine fire.
    • Integrated Mantels: Providing a classic centerpiece for living spaces or dens, permitting decorative components or functional usage.
    • Eco-Friendly Operation: Using electrical power instead of nonrenewable fuel sources, decreasing the carbon footprint.

    These fireplaces frequently come in numerous finishes and styles, making them appropriate for diverse interior design themes.

    Benefits of Electric Fireplaces

    Electric fireplaces use a number of distinct benefits over traditional heating methods, including:

    Benefits
    Description

    Eco-Friendly
    Operates on electrical power, decreasing smoke emissions and minimizing carbon footprint.

    Cost-Effective
    Less expensive to set up and maintain, plus they effectively heat rooms without extensive energy costs.

    Safety Features
    Typically equipped with heat guards and automobile shut-off mechanisms, substantially lessening fire hazards.

    Flexibility
    Can be set up in various areas without the need for venting or gas lines, offering greater versatility.

    Realistic Appearance
    Advanced flame innovations develop a genuine fire experience without the mess of wood or gas fireplaces.

    Secret Features to Consider

    When selecting a realistic electric fireplace with a mantel, a number of factors need to be taken into account to guarantee the best fit for your home:

    Feature
    Description

    Heater Output
    Look for models with adjustable heat settings, normally determined in BTUs, to accommodate numerous room sizes.

    Flame Effects
    High-quality choices offer personalized flame results and colors to individualize your experience.

    Thermostat Control
    Smart thermostats help in preserving a steady temperature level, enhancing convenience and energy performance.

    Style Options
    Styles range from timeless to modern, guaranteeing a match for any design theme, so consider your existing home furnishings.

    Remote Control
    Lots of designs come with push-button controls or smart home functionality for instant changes without getting up.

    Dimensions
    Ensure the fireplace fits comfortably within your selected area, considering both depth and width for your mantel.

    Setup and Maintenance

    Among the most significant advantages of electric fireplaces is their straightforward setup. Here’s a short introduction of installation and upkeep:

    Installation

    • Area: Choose an appropriate place near an electrical outlet with appropriate area around the system.
    • Leveling: Ensure the mantel and fireplace are level. Some models might come with adjustable feet for discrepancies.
    • Follow Instructions: Most electric fireplaces come with detailed installation handbooks for fast setup.

    Maintenance

    • Routine Cleaning: Dust the mantel and electric components routinely to prevent the build-up of dirt and particles.
    • Examine Wires: Periodically examine the electrical cables for indications of wear or damage.
    • Inspect the Heater: Ensure the heating aspect is working appropriately, cleaning dust from the heater helps it work effectively.

    Frequently asked questions

    Q1: How much does it cost to run an electric fireplace?A1: Operatingexpenses vary based on local electrical power rates and usage. Usually, it can cost around ₤ 0.20 to ₤ 0.80 per hour of usage.

    Q2: Can electric fireplaces offer heat?A2: Yes,most electric fireplaces come with built-in heating elements that can successfully heat up areas.

    Q3: Are electric fireplaces safe?A3: Yes,electric fireplaces are usually thought about safe, particularly since there’s no open flame, and they consist of numerous security functions.

    Q4: Do electric fireplaces require venting?A4: No, electric fireplaces do not require venting, making them flexible for different spaces. Q5: Can I set up an electric fireplace myself?A5: Yes, most electric fireplaces featured uncomplicated installation directions ideal for DIY lovers.
